Q: Is 662,600 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 662,600 is a composite number.

Why is 662,600 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 662,600 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 8 10 20 25 40 50 100 200 3,313 6,626 13,252 16,565 26,504 33,130 66,260 82,825 132,520 165,650 331,300 and 662,600, with no remainder.

Since 662,600 cannot be divided by just 1 and 662,600, it is a composite number.
